The Rome-floyd Recycling Center will host a Household Hazardous Waste and an Electronic­s Recycling Event on Jan. 18 at 412 Lavender Drive in West Rome. The event, for Rome-floyd residents only, will be held from 9 a.m. to 3 p.m. Call 706291-5266 for an appointmen­t. Items typically collected at these events include liquids like used motor oil, paint, herbicides and pesticides along with computers, television­s, recorders and most any peripheral-type electronic equipment like printers and keyboards.
